The Senior Project Engineer - Data Center Design is responsible for the standards, procurement, and design of data center facilities in North America. Responsibilities- Responsible for managing the design of data center projects within North America with a combined value between $50-70 million a year
- Direct third party architectural and engineering teams in the design of data center projects in accordance with Iron Mountain standards
- Interface with internal finance, sales, and operations teams to validate data center fit-out and build programs
- Work with outside parties such as developers, consultants, equipment manufacturers, construction managers, and third party project management firms in order to deliver projects
- Assist in evaluation of potential data center acquisitions. Interface with outside consultants and Iron Mountain departments in evaluating opportunities
- Provide design and engineering oversight to include budget, schedule and overall product delivery on assigned critical infrastructure activities and projects
- Support sales engineering team in evaluating options necessary to support pursuit of business opportunities
- Support procurement of long lead, owner furnished equipment for data center projects
- Promote a responsible platform of inclusion and diversity within the Design and Development team
- Provide professional assistance as requested in support of global projects
- Applicable Four year college degree required
- 7 - 10+ years experience required
- Mechanical or Electrical subject matter expertise is preferred
- A minimum of five years experience in managing project management teams
- A minimum of ten years in design and construction project delivery
- In-depth knowledge of complex electrical, mechanical, life safety and control systems associated with critical facilities or data centers
- Knowledge of national and local building codes
- Professional written, presentation, and customer relationship skills
- This position must be able to manage complex design programs and lead cross-organizational teams
- Creating, building, and managing relationships with key suppliers, business partners, and internal customers are vital to this position
- Total travel 25%; overnight travel 25%
- US Citizenship Required
- Ability to travel internationally when required
- Professional Engineering license is preferred, but not required
- Data Center Design and Construction experience desired.
